8.2 Chapter Goals

After completing this chapter, you should know the following:

  • The difference between cooperative synchronization and competitive synchronization

  • What can happen if threads are not coordinated and how to use the synchronization with wait and notify methods to achieve cooperative synchronization

  • Why it is invalid to use sleep times to achieve cooperative synchronization

  • How to protect against race conditions when using the animator to move an object in a thread

  • What is a notification object and how it can be implemented
